Analysis

Libya recorded -4.79 billion for secondary income balance (credit less debit), net (credits less) in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 19 years on record.

That represents a change of down 93.4% on the previous year and down 47.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, secondary income balance (credit less debit), net (credits less) in Libya peaked at 586.00 million in 2006 and was at its lowest, -4.79 billion, in 2023.

Libya ranks 178th of 197 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Secondary income balance (credit less debit), Net (credits less) in Libya, year by year

Annual values for Secondary income balance (credit less debit), Net (credits less debits) (US dollar) in Libya, 2005 to 2023.
Year Value Change
2005 -634.00 million
2006 586.00 million -192.4%
2007 -218.70 million -137.3%
2008 -1.04 billion +375.5%
2009 -1.57 billion +51.2%
2010 -1.83 billion +16.3%
2011 -377.00 million -79.4%
2012 -2.82 billion +649.1%
2013 -3.25 billion +15.2%
2014 -1.12 billion -65.5%
2015 -839.80 million -25.1%
2016 -755.80 million -10.0%
2017 -716.20 million -5.2%
2018 -752.60 million +5.1%
2019 -970.40 million +28.9%
2020 -820.50 million -15.4%
2021 -761.30 million -7.2%
2022 -2.48 billion +225.4%
2023 -4.79 billion +93.4%
